Be it known that I, KONSTANTINE THU- LANDER, a subject of the King of Sweden, residing at Rockford, in the county of Winnebago and State of Illinois, have invented certain new and useful Improvements in Detachable- Cylinder Locks, of which the following is a specification.
This invention relates to looks of the detachable cylinder type such as are commonly used on the drawers and covers of desks and like articles of furniture.
The object of the invention is to simplify and cheapen the cost of production of such locks, which object is attained mainly by a reduction of the number of parts heretofore required and an improved construction of the parts employed whereby the manipulation of the lock, especially as regards the 1nsertion and withdrawal of the key cylinder into and from the lock casing is facilitated.

'Beferring to the drawings, 10 designates the body and 11 the cover of an ordinary lock casing employed in looks of this character, these parts being united by rivets 12.
Within the casing are the bolt 13 and tumbler 14 mounted for cooperation with the key in the usual manner, these parts being of the usual construction except that the bolt is formed on one edge with a laterally projecting lug or shoulder 13; the purpose of which will hereinafter appear.
15 designates the key cylinder that is entered into the lock casing through a hole 16 in the cover 11 and extends through a hole 17 in the rear wall of the body 10. The key cylinder 15 is formed with an annular cam shoulder 18 thereon and an annular locking groove 19 directly in rear of said cam shoulder, as best shown in Fig. 3.
.20 designates a cylinder retaining plate that is slidably mounted within the casing above the bolt 13 and tumbler 14c, being guided by slots 21 engaging the rivets 12. This retaining plate is formed with a sub stantially central opening 22 of a size sufficient to admit the passage ofthe annular cam 18 of the key cylinder therethrough; and said retaining plate is further provided with a laterally projecting lug 20 (Fig. 7) on one edge thereof that extends beneath and across the path of movement of the lug or shoulder 13 of the bolt.
A spring 23 mounted on one of the rivets 12 engages at one end a lug 14' on the tumbler 14 to actuate the latter and at its other end engages an inturned lug 2 L on the lower edge of the retaining plate 20, thereby normally forcing the latter outwardly to a po sition wherein the lower edge of the opening 22 engages the locking groove 19 of the key cylinder 15, thereby locking the key cylinder to the lock casing. In this position of the parts, when the bolt 13 is in its retracted or unlocking position as shown in the several views of the drawings, the shoulder 13 of the bolt lies in engagement with the lug or shoulder 20 of the retaining plate, as clearly shown in Fig. 7
When it is" desired to withdraw the key cylinder in order to remove the lock, or for any other purpose, all that is necessary is to force the bolt 13 inwardly of the casing by means of a suitable tool applied to the outer end of the bolt, and this inward movement of the bolt, through the lugs 13' and 20', transmits an inward or downward movement to the retaining plate 20 that sufiices to carry the latter out of engagement with the locking groove 19 of the key cylinde that the details of structure and relative arrangement as herein shown might be variously modified without involving any substantial change in the structure of its principle of operation.
